Output ec21d337206119f2a81fb77de2fea32b56ab977f0f0a7031e5f38c9d260b514a:1

value
24060000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a864a852798c3842f5c5ae190e2ddafbf32be042 OP_EQUALVERIFY OP_CHECKSIG
address
1GMP72xjQyrx9nrPx4EDHoiMhA3Qv5qpCA
transaction
ec21d337206119f2a81fb77de2fea32b56ab977f0f0a7031e5f38c9d260b514a
spent
true